Two identical cells, each of emf 1.5V and internal resistance 1\(\Omega\), are connected in parallel to supply current to a 2 \(\Omega\) resistor. What is the total current
Equivalent \(\, emf \, E_{eq} = 1.5 \, \text{V} \, (\text{same as single cell})\).
Equivalent \(\, internal \, resistance \, r_{eq} = \frac{1}{2} = 0.5 \, \Omega \, (\text{parallel})\).
Total \(\, resistance \, R_{total} = r_{eq} + 2 = 2.5 \, \Omega\).
Current \(\, I = \frac{E_{eq}}{R_{total}} = \frac{1.5}{2.5} = 0.6 \, \text{A}\).
